www.ctrt.net > MySQL:这个是插入语句么?怎么没看到VALUES关键字...

MySQL:这个是插入语句么?怎么没看到VALUES关键字...

这个没问题啊 insert 表 select xxxx 等价于 insert into 表 select xxxx 等价于 insert into 表 values(xxxx)

INSERT INTO mt_message (`id`,`name` ,`tel` ,`email` )VALUES (NULL,'111111111', '11', '1') INSERT INTO mt_message(`id` ,`name` ,`tel` ,`email` ,`qita` ,`content` ,`shijian` ,`user` ,`huifu` ,`shenhe` //)VALUES (NULL , '1', '2', ...

假设表定义是: test(c int,d time) 则: INSERT INTO TEST VALUES(1,'12:12:12'); 如果要当前时间则 insert INTO TEST VALUES(1,CURTIME()); 如果不止时间,还有日期的话,如: TEST(C INT,D DATETIME) 则: INSERT INTO TEST VALUES(1,'1999-9...

如果sql语句中存在关键字,可以用反勾号(Esc下面的那个键)做转义; ` 是 MySQL 的转义符,避免和 mysql 的本身的关键字冲突,只要你不在列名、表名中使用 mysql 的保留字或中文,就不需要转义。 所有的数据库都有类似的设置,不过mysql用的是`...

INSERT INTO 表名(字段名1,字段名2┈┈字段名N) VALUES(值1,值2┈┈值N)

看他们网上的,写得都是千篇一律,同时,好多也写得不是很好,下面是我自己总结的有关mysql的使用细节,也是我在学习过程中的一些记录吧,希望对你有点帮助,后面有关存储过程等相关操作还没有总结好,下次总结好了再发给你吧,呵呵~~~~~ MySql...

如果ID是自增的话就这样 INSERT INTO tablename VALUES(('name1'),('name2'),('name3'),('name4')) 否则就这样 INSERT INTO tablename VALUES(('1','name1'),('3','name2'),('2','name3'),('8','name4')) 当然也可以这样写,上面的是简化的 INSE...

INSERT INTO `tb_bbs` VALUES ('5', '无题', '我喜欢生命里只有单纯的企盼',(select current_timestamp)) );

如果是自增的,插入时可以不用写。 例如表A(ID主键自增,Name) 就这两列 那插入语句可写成。 INSERT INTO TABLEVALUES('张三')只插入名字那列就可以

只是在SQL查询语言中有那么一些词,比如像 name,user,number等等 都是关键字…… 尽量避免使用,一般我在使用的时候都是比如像ss_user,ss_name等等…

网站地图

All rights reserved Powered by www.ctrt.net

copyright ©right 2010-2021。
www.ctrt.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com